Heim >Datenbank >MySQL-Tutorial >So konvertieren Sie die Zeit in MySQL in Datum/Uhrzeit
MySQL-Methode zum Konvertieren von Zeit in Datum/Uhrzeit: Verwenden Sie [FROM_UNIXTIME (Zeitwert)] in der SQL-Anweisung. Der Code lautet [in Test(zeit)-Werte(FROM_UNIXTIME(%d))", Zeit(NULL) einfügen].
MySQL-Methode zum Konvertieren von Zeit in Datum/Uhrzeit:
FROM_UNIXTIME(time(NULL)) Konvertieren Sie die Zeit vom Typ time_t des Liunx-Systems in die Zeit vom Typ datetime von MySQL::
Verwenden Sie FROM_UNIXTIME(时间值);
im SQL-Anweisung Konvertieren Sie den Zeitwert, time_t-Typ, in den datetime-Typ von MySQL.
create table test ( id int(11) auto_increment primary key, time datetime not null ); char sqlbuf[4096]; snprintf(sqlbuf,sizeof[sqlbuf],"insert into test(time) values(FROM_UNIXTIME(%d))",time(NULL)); //这样使用
UNIX_TIMESTAMP (Feldname des Datenzeittyps). Konvertieren Sie den datetime-Typ von MySQL in time_t-Typ::
Verwenden Sie UNIX_TIMESTAMP (Feldname des Datenzeittyps ) im SQL-Datenfeldnamen);
Datetime-Typwert in time_t-Typ konvertieren
char sqlbuf[4096];
snprintf(sqlbuf,sizeof(sqlbuf),"select UNIX_TIMESTAMP(time) valuetime from test"); //Sie können den Wert vom Typ datetime herausnehmen und das Feld in valuetime umbenennen
Das obige ist der detaillierte Inhalt vonSo konvertieren Sie die Zeit in MySQL in Datum/Uhrzeit.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!